Despite Public Apology, Kim Shin Young Faces Fan Demand for Removal
/Article


Kim Shin Young is under fire for her recent comments about virtual idol group Playb, sparking controversy and drawing comparisons to recent online hate incidents. During a broadcast on MBC FM4U's 'Kim Shin Young’s Hope Song at Noon,' she remarked on Playb's new song, stating that she found it challenging to adjust to the group's unique style.

Playb fans quickly expressed their disappointment, calling for an apology and criticizing Kim Shin Young for her insensitive remarks. Despite issuing an apology on air the next day, some fans continued to call for her resignation as the radio DJ, leading to ongoing backlash on social media platforms.

This incident has reignited discussions about the impact of online hate and the treatment of celebrities, particularly in light of actress Kim Sae Ron's recent passing amid similar circumstances. The production team of 'Hope Song at Noon' also stepped in, warning against disruptive or harmful behavior on their platforms.

Opinions online remain divided, with some defending Kim Shin Young's apology and questioning the severity of the backlash, while others remain firm in their criticism of her actions. The situation underscores the need for respectful dialogue and understanding in online discourse.
